This video tests a Level IIIA ballistic backpack insert from Premier Body Armor against various handgun and shotgun rounds. The insert successfully stopped common handgun calibers like 9mm and .357 Magnum, as well as a 12-gauge slug, demonstrating its effectiveness for everyday carry and preparedness. While it stopped a 10mm Underwood load, it penetrated to the 5th layer, and a folded insert was needed to stop an extreme penetrator round.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a Level IIIA ballistic insert rated to stop?

A Level IIIA ballistic insert is rated to stop most common handgun rounds, including up to .44 Magnum semi-jacketed hollow-point bullets traveling at subsonic or near-subsonic velocities.

Can a Level IIIA insert stop rifle rounds?

No, standard Level IIIA inserts are not designed to stop rifle rounds. For rifle protection, you would need a higher rated armor, such as a Level III or Level IV plate, which are typically hard plates.

How effective is the Premier Body Armor Level IIIA insert against a 12-gauge slug?

In testing, the Premier Body Armor Level IIIA insert successfully stopped a 1-ounce 12-gauge slug traveling at 1600 fps, stopping it at the 11th layer of the Kevlar panel.

What happens when a Level IIIA insert is hit by a 9mm round?

When hit by a standard 9mm Luger round, the Level IIIA insert effectively stops the projectile, causing only a small bulge on the backside of the panel.
